A big company called Meta, which owns apps like Instagram, is going to court.

The court case is about how these apps affect young people.

This is a very important trial, and people are calling it historic.

The company might have to pay a huge amount of money, up to $1.4 trillion.

That is so much money it is almost as much as the whole company is worth.

The trial is starting very soon.

First, a group of regular people, called a jury, will be chosen on Wednesday.

Then, on August 18, 2026, the lawyers will begin explaining their side of the story.

The boss of Meta, Mark Zuckerberg, and the head of Instagram, Adam Mosseri, will also be at the trial.

Many people will be watching to see what happens next.
